1969 Holden Hurricane Concept Specifications

  • Engine Location : Mid
    Drive Type : Rear Wheel
    Body / Chassis : Fiberglass
    1/4 Mile : 13 seconds.
    V 8
    Displacement : 4147 cc | 253.1 cu in. | 4.1 L.
    Power : 260 BHP (191.36 KW) @ 6000 RPM
    Valvetrain : 16 OHV (2.0 valves per cylinder)
    Transmission:
    4 Manual

    Q: What is the wheelbase size of the 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ept? A: The 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ept has a wheelbase size of 96.00 inches.

    Q: What is the length of the 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ept? A: The 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ept has a length of 161.80 inches.

    Q: What is the width of the 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ept? A: The 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ept has a width of 71.00 inches.

    Q: What is the bodystyle of the 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ept? A: The 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ept was a Coupe.

    Q: What engine did the 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ept have? A: The engine powering the 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ept was a V 8 (4147 cc | 253.1 cu in. | 4.1 L.) with 260 BHP (191.36 KW) @ 6000 RPM.

    Q: What transmission did the 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ept have? A: The 1969 Holden Hurricane Concept had a 4 speed Manual gearbox.
